Paula is a junior partner at Porthcawl Nutrition, South Wales and founder at So What Era. An award-winning freelance consultant, coach, advisor, mentor and public speaker. She provides tailored solutions for individuals, workplaces, organisations and communities in a range of wellness and wellbeing areas of interest.

 

Paula is the National Development Lead for the National Social Care Conference (NSCC) Network in Wales. Appointed by Practice Solutions LTD to support the Association of Directors of Social Services (ADSS) Cymru.

 

Paula also regularly advises Welsh Government on issues impacting on babies, children, young people and families; currently is a member of the Enabling Learning Guidance working group. Formerly chair of the Youth Engagement workstream for the National Attendance Taskforce appointed by Lynn Neagle, Cabinet Secretary for Education.

 

Member of Wonderful Women, Women’s Academy Wales, UN Committee for Women, Children in Wales and the Mental Health and Wellbeing Network.

 

A strategic leader for 30 years within the children and family, health & social care sector including charity, local government, education and health.
